# SVN changeset patch # User imanay # Date 2013-04-29 22:56:10.750902 # Revision 142 changes to integrate to the web interface Index: trunk/absroot/source/abspy/abscontrol/client3.py =================================================================== diff --git a/trunk/absroot/source/abspy/abscontrol/client3.py b/trunk/absroot/source/abspy/abscontrol/client3.py --- a/trunk/absroot/source/abspy/abscontrol/client3.py (revision 141) +++ b/trunk/absroot/source/abspy/abscontrol/client3.py (revision 142) @@ -40,10 +40,7 @@ def sendFile(self, filename): -# data = self.abs2ControlModuleFormatFile(filename) - tmp = self.__readFile(filename) - #Sending content of file and the file name - data = filename + '\n' + tmp + data = self.__readFile(filename) self.__ConnectionWithCentralControl(cmd = "SNDF", data = data) def changeBeam(self, newBeam): @@ -61,7 +58,9 @@ fobj = open(filename,"r") listData = fobj.readlines() fobj.close() - data = "".join(listData) + tmp = "".join(listData) + #Adding filename to the begining of the data + data = filename + '\n' + tmp return data Index: trunk/absroot/source/abspy/abscontrol/server3.py =================================================================== diff --git a/trunk/absroot/source/abspy/abscontrol/server3.py b/trunk/absroot/source/abspy/abscontrol/server3.py --- a/trunk/absroot/source/abspy/abscontrol/server3.py (revision 141) +++ b/trunk/absroot/source/abspy/abscontrol/server3.py (revision 142) @@ -145,6 +145,7 @@ def __sendFile2Modules(self,cmd): rx_buffer_lst = self.rx_buffer.split('\n',1) + #Getting the filename from the begining of data filename = rx_buffer_lst[0] tmp = rx_buffer_lst[1] self.__writeFile(filename,tmp)